GRADUATION REQUIREMENTS CHART
Students must earn a minimum of 122.5 credits in order to graduate. Please see the Mountain Lakes Counseling Department Checklist (APPENDIX A). Students must also take a minimum equivalent of five full year courses plus Physical Education and Health or Driver Education each year. The following minimum credits must be completed by the end of the senior year.
Subject
|
Requirement
|
English
|
20 credits
5 credits for each year of enrollment, 9-12
|
Mathematics
|
A minimum of 15 credit
5 credits of Algebra 1 (may be completed in Middle School)
5 credits of Geometry (may be completed in Middle School)
5 credits of Algebra 2
|
Social Studies
|
A minimum of 15 credits
5 credits of World Cultures/History
10 credits of U.S. History
|
Science
|
A minimum of 15 credits
5 credits of Biology
10 credits of additional lab science
|
World Language
|
A minimum of 5 credits
|
Visual or Performing Arts
|
A minimum of 5 credits
|
21st Century Life & Careers
|
A minimum of 5 credits
|
Financial Literacy
|
A minimum of 2.5 credits
|
Health & Physical Education
|
1 credit of Health for each year of enrollment
3 credits of Physical Education for each year of enrollment
|
Additional Requirements
|
Satisfactory Completion of NJ Testing Requirement
CPR Certification
|
